For almost two hundred years the farming village of New Burlington stood in southwestern Ohio, between Dayton and Cincinnati, a small town just like the towns from which most Americans came. Then in the early nineteen seventys, the United States Army Corps of Engineers began building a dam and behind it, the lake that now covers the village streets. But in New Burlington's final year, a young writer captured on tape the voices of its last few elderly residents, farmers, teachers, blacksmiths, carpenters, doctors,widows. Their collective stories of rural wisdom, of past ways and manners, and well known town scandals.
